The ABUS 83/45 is a 45mm solid brass padlock featuring a corrosion-resistant body and a Nano protect coated alloy steel shackle. It employs a dual ball bearing locking mechanism for superior resistance against picking and force attacks. Designed for versatility, it includes a re-keyable Schlage core allowing easy key matching and quick shackle changes. Great lock, especially for picking practice.
I bought this lock to pick and it makes for an awesome practice lock. Honestly superior to all the locks sold by specialty sites as practice locks and I’ll explain. First, it’s just as easy to pin as a practice lock, using the same window feature as a Sparrows sidewinder. If you order a cheap Schlage pin kit you’ll be all set for rekeys and maintenance such as replacing springs. The driver pins can also be serviced using a plug follower. And you can hold it in your hand lying in bed unlike most mortise cylinder based practice locks. And since it uses the Schlage C keyway replacement pins and tools are cheap and plentiful. There’s a whole cottage industry in the locksport world based on building these out for challenges and you can add lots of different security pins for different difficulty levels. The cheapest place to find a good assortment will probably be the sparrows reload kit. It also comes with several keys and matching key pins if you don’t want to buy a whole Schlage service kit. These come out the box with a blank key, 5 zero cut key pins, 4 very nice spooled driver pins, and one really sad serrated pin for core biasing. Also included is a fifth spool, spring, and sliding cover so you can configure this lock for 6 pins, which I did. I replaced the weak serrated pin with a sparrows checkers pin. Once fully configured for 6 pins with some nice uneven bitting, this lock is proving quite difficult to pick. It’s extremely high quality German craftsmanship and the tolerances are very tight. Not a lot of slop to help keep the drivers above the shear line. If you want a top notch practice lock that you can hold in your hand while kicking back watching TV for less money than the specialty sites look no further. The aluminum version might be a little easier to hold for long sessions but I prefer the fit and finish of brass. For me the size and weight are very comfortable to hold for long periods of time. If you’re buying this to put in use, it’s extremely sturdy and should hold up well against the elements, but will be vulnerable to shackle cutting attacks. But if you want a nice sturdy padlock that can be mastered and keyed alike to your door locks and maintained with cheap parts then look no further. All around excellent lock. Very good quality, Smooth operation, and rekeyable to match other locks
This is a very nice heavy lock. it is machined well with no sharp edges and functions very well. The lock and unlock action feels buttery smooth (especially compared to your standard master lock, etc). The real standout feature though is the ability to re-key this lock to match other locks you already own; This specific model comes with a Schlage core, which allowed me to re-key it to use my existing house keys. The cylinder is very well designed and allows you to change out the bottom pins without removing the top pins and springs, this makes it really quick and easy to re-key. The only tool you need a simple #2 Phillips screwdriver. i don't think people should be leaving negative reviews because they didn't know what they were buying; and from what I read they had nothing negative to say about the lock itself. I probably wouldn't recommend buying this if you don't know (or are unwilling to learn) how to re-key a lock. It is not difficult, and it's a very good skill to learn; Youtube will teach you everything you need to know. You can buy a simple Schlage re-key kit with the pins you need from Amazon or elsewhere for about what a locksmith would charge you to re-key a single lock and that kit will last you a lifetime. Bottom line... This is a great quality lock for a good price if you know (or are wiling to take a few minutes to learn) how to re-key a lock.

Easily Key Padlocks to Match Your House!
My house, like many, has door locks keyed to the Schlage "C" keyway. I have several of these padlocks that I've keyed to match now. Note that these are keyed "0-bitted" (to a blank key), so you do need to rekey them when you get them. The lock is very well-made and has a nice heft to it. Where it really shines, though, is the thoughtful design. The core comes out with a single screw, which is fairly common. What isn't common is the "pinning window". Basically, you press a retainer and turn the key far enough and you can access the pins directly. No plug follower needed. This makes these locks extremely easy to rekey. You'll just need a cheap pinning kit and you're good to go and can have the job done in a couple minutes. Additionally, the "C6A" (chamber 6 access) feature is awesome. My house is keyed to 6 pins (common in commercial, not common for residential), so all I need to do is drop in the included top pin and spring included with the lock and slide the cap over it to convert this to a 6-pin lock. It also has a "Z-bar" feature that can convert the lock back and forth from being key retaining. I don't use this, but it could be helpful in some applications. If you don't have a Schlage "C" keyway, Abus makes this same lock with different cylinders - Kwikset, Arrow, Weiser, Yale Para, Schlage Everest, Sargent LA-LC, Corbin-Russwin L4/D/59/60, Schlage Composite C-K, and Master. They really covered their bases for common keyways. If you have something unusual that you can get in a KIK (key in knob/lever) cylinder, Abus even offers an adapter kit for that. I can't recommend these enough - they're well made, perfectly designed, and priced right.
